Some changes can be seen between the people of the city and the people of the village, one of which is the market of paan hat. The people of the village like to eat paan and that is why they go to Gangi Bazar to buy paan. Paan is sold in the market like a mokam. These are the people of the village who have the means of livelihood, they break paan from the ice and buy and sell here. They buy from them and then they buy at wholesale prices and they sell at retail.
The two people you see here are one is a wholesaler and the other is a retailer. That is, one has broken the betel from the ice of his betel and brought it to the retailer to sell. At present, the price of betel is quite low but the demand is very high. Although these betels are not that thick now, they have to be sold with the big betel growers. One thing is that the farmers who work hard to produce them do not get the price they deserve. Whereas the retailers get even more than that.
Not only are there people selling betel leaves here, but many people come to the raw market here. Our Gangni market is held on Saturdays and Tuesdays, it is a very big market. All the things that are available in the raw market, like the Saudi market, are bought and sold here. Even cows and goats are slaughtered in the morning and they are sold here. All in all, it is a bustling market. In the market where you can buy anything you want and all kinds of things are sold here. Not only that, there is a fish market here where fish farmers sell their fish.
Retail buyers have bought betel from wholesalers, now you can see that everyone is standing in a row, and the retailers will sell them to the sellers at a lower price. One thing that surprised me is that they buy 15 to 20 taka from wholesalers who cultivate betel and sell the product for 50-60 taka. That is, they earn 30 to 40 taka per betel. However, the farmer who produced it does not get its real price. However, rent was collected here because rent must be paid. Paying rent is an important matter of the heart.
